A second reputed gang member is under arrest for the botched gang hit of an innocent victim in the Bronx — and he was on probation and in possession of a “large amount” of crack cocaine when he was busted, according to police sources. Samson Walston, who was on probation until 2026 for first-degree gang assault, was arrested outside of 2263 Morris Avenue in the Bronx on Sunday morning in connection with the killing of Saikou Koma,21, on Oct.24, the sources said. Walston, AKA Bam Balla, was carrying a satchel that contained 214 vials of crack when he was arrested, the sources said. He was charged with first-degree manslaughter, murder with intent and two counts of criminal possession of a loaded firearm, court records show.
